Agriculture Minister al-Hajj Hassan: FAO ranked Lebanon among 20 countries at risk of food insecurity
Minister of Agriculture Abbas al-Hajj Hassan said on Friday that more than half of Lebanon’s population is in danger of not having access to basic food necessities as a result of Coronavirus and the economic crisis.

Al-Hajj Khalil made his remarks during a speech delivered at the ministerial conference of the Organization of Islamic Cooperation held in Istanbul.

In his speech, the minister revealed that The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ations (FAO) ranked Lebanon among the 20 countries at risk of food insecurity.

He concluded by emphasizing the importance of making “the agricultural and food system a key driver to ensure the resilience of the Lebanese economy and to transform it into a productive one.”
